## Further Reading

If you're fielding tickets about Feedwright, the podcast feed validator, start with the error-code glossary — nine times out of ten the customer just has a malformed enclosure tag or a duplicate GUID. Feedwright checks structure, artwork dimensions, and episode ordering, but it deliberately doesn't fetch audio files, so "my episode won't play" issues aren't ours. Escalate anything involving redirect loops to the platform team. The support playbook with canned responses and triage flowcharts is here:

runbook for bafof-haduf: https://gitlab.lumicnet.test/pipeline/settings/dash/deploy/repo/ticket/ticket/e02a3a397ac2cd5cbb3c602f

## Tuning

The receipt mailer (Almsgate) batches donation receipts and sends through the Thornquay relay. On-call: if the queue backs up, resist the urge to crank batch size — the relay rate-limits per connection, and bigger batches just mean bigger retries. Scale worker count first, then shorten the flush interval. Dedupe window must stay longer than the retry horizon or donors get duplicate receipts, which generates tickets. All knobs live in one place and are read at worker start. Current production values follow.

tuning table, kajop-yafof:
QUOTAS = {
    "wenath": 10,
    "ulaael": 5,
}

Night-shift staff: Floor 4 of the Tellhaven Building opens this week. After 21:00, access is via the rear stairwell only; the lifts are locked out overnight during the settling period. Complete a walk-through of the new floor once per shift and log it. The stairwell keypad accepts the code below.

badge for yahop-fawep: bdg-XBKXI-68071

The markdown renderer started emitting empty HTML for pages using nested admonition blocks after last week's parser upgrade. Cause: the new tokenizer drops fenced content when a container block lacks a trailing newline, which our autogenerated API pages frequently omit. Mitigation in place: a pre-render normalizer appends newlines to all container closes. Long-term fix is pinned for next sprint, pending upstream patch review. Pipelines are green again as of this morning; the verified pipeline run reference is listed below.

session token of kagup-hahaf = htk3_2b8